Duluth has had an impressive rose garden for years, but they had to move it a few years back for road construction. They put in a freeway along the shoreline of the city, below city level, and ended up covering parts of the freeway with soil to create a park and to cover it so you won't see or hear it. The rose garden went in new on top of one of the areas and the freeway runs underneath it.
